Quarterback aside, were the 1998 Colts Peyton Manning inherited better than the 2012 Colts Andrew Luck has taken over?

This is the question posed by Gil Brandt of NFL.com in today's article of the day.

His answer is incorrect.

He looked at the big names on the '98 Colts and assumed Manning had more to work with. After all, Marshall Faulk and Marvin Harrison are hard to top.

He forgets that, as bad as the 2012 Colts are on defense, they do have some talented players, whereas the 1998 team was devoid of future building blocks. The '98 Colts gave up four more points a game on defense.

The 2012 and 1998 Colts are scoring at the exact same rate (19.4 PPG), and a lot of that is a credit to Reggie Wayne, who has carried the Indy offense.
